Output 77903ec56ce6d2c53a106ef1b7e49dc1e30680289365592246cdf21e837a27e6:1

value
173269002955
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0573077c81d66e0db96dbad7d4c9dfc31cdda9a5 OP_EQUALVERIFY OP_CHECKSIG
address
D5duib9WA19174xf5U1LxKMNWzSFZTwUGh
transaction
77903ec56ce6d2c53a106ef1b7e49dc1e30680289365592246cdf21e837a27e6